Social networking

Social networking provides libraries with the opportunity to market services to the community and also with the library itself. It also provides a great way of communicating ideas and opportunities that are available in the library.Also if there multiply library locations these could be connected this way providing easy access for staff and library patrons, it provides an excellent way of communicating without the physical location restricting access.
